Designing Invitations for Business & Corporate Events
Business invitations often need to balance professional presentation with clear event communication. Layout structure, typography, paper stock, and finishing choices all contribute to how polished and organized the invitation feels before guests attend.
Corporate invitations usually benefit from cleaner layouts, restrained color palettes, consistent branding, and more structured typography. Premium paper stocks, foil accents, and understated finishing details are all commonly used for conferences, launch events, fundraisers, and formal corporate gatherings where invitations need to feel polished, organized, and aligned with the tone of the event. Clear communication is equally important for invitations that include schedules, venue details, RSVP information, guest instructions, or branded event messaging.

Designing Your Own Invitations
If you’re creating your own business invitation artwork, preparing your files correctly before printing is essential. Incorrect sizing, missing bleed, low-resolution images, or poorly structured layouts can all affect the final printed result.
